Property Location
With a stay at Disney's Grand Californian Hotel and Spa in Anaheim (Anaheim Resort), you'll be a 4-minute walk from Downtown Disney® District and 7 minutes by foot from Disney California Adventure® Park. This 4.5-star resort is 0.4 mi (0.6 km) from Disneyland® and 1.1 mi (1.7 km) from Anaheim Convention Center.

Rooms
Make yourself at home in one of the 948 air-conditioned rooms featuring refrigerators. Rooms have private balconies or patios. Complimentary wireless Internet access is available to keep you connected. Private bathrooms have complimentary toiletries and hair dryers.

Amenities
Pamper yourself with a visit to the spa, which offers massages, body treatments, and facials. You're sure to appreciate the recreational amenities, which include 3 outdoor swimming pools, a sauna, and a fitness center. Additional amenities at this resort include complimentary wireless Internet access, concierge services, and an arcade/game room.

Dining
Enjoy a meal at the restaurant or snacks in the coffee shop/café. The resort also offers 24-hour room service. Relax with a refreshing drink from the poolside bar or one of the 2 bars/lounges. Breakfast is available for a fee.

Business, Other Amenities
Featured amenities include a business center, express check-in, and express check-out. A roundtrip airport shuttle is provided for a surcharge (available 24 hours), and self parking (subject to charges) is available onsite.
